连接数据库
组件介绍
连接指定数据库,并返回数据库对象变量。
截图
属性说明
必填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
数据库类型 | 下拉选项 | mySQL | 需要连接的数据库类型 ● MySQL ● SQLite ● SQL Server ● PostgreSQL |
MySQL
必填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
数据库地址 | 字符串 | 空 | 需要连接的数据库地址 样式为服务器IP:端口号 如 127.0.0.1:8009 中 8009 为端口号,127.0.0.1 为服务器 IP |
用户名 | 字符串 | 空 | 需要连接数据库的用户名 |
密码 | 字符串 | 空 | 需要连接数据库的密码 |
选填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
数据库名称 | 字符串 | 空 | 需要连接的数据库名称,为空则使用默认数据库 |
SQLite
必填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
数据库文件 | 字符串 | 空 | 需要读取数据的 db 格式文件 点击右侧的文件夹图标可以选择文件 |
选填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
密码 | 字符串 | 空 | 需要连接数据库的密码 |
SQL Server
必填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
数据库地址 | 字符串 | 空 | 需要连接的数据库地址 样式为服务器IP:端口号 如 127.0.0.1:8009 中 8009 为端口号,127.0.0.1 为服务器 IP |
选填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
用户名 | 字符串 | 空 | 需要连接数据库的用户名 如果采用当前用户的 Windows 登录凭证,可以为空 |
密码 | 字符串 | 空 | 需要连接数据库的密码 如果采用当前用户的 Windows 登录凭证,可以为空 |
数据库名称 | 字符串 | 空 | 需要连接的数据库名称,为空则使用默认数据库 |
PostgreSQL
必填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
数据库地址 | 字符串 | 空 | 需要连接的数据库地址 样式为服务器IP:端口号 如 127.0.0.1:8009 中 8009 为端口号,127.0.0.1 为服务器 IP |
用户名 | 字符串 | 空 | 需要连接数据库的用户名 |
密码 | 字符串 | 空 | 需要连接数据库的密码 |
选填项
属性名称 | 类型 | 默认值 | 说明 |
---|---|---|---|
数据库名称 | 字符串 | 空 | 需要连接的数据库名称,为空则使用默认数据库 |
返回值
返回值 | 类型 | 说明 |
---|---|---|
数据库对象 | 对象 | 连接成功返回数据库句柄,连接失败返回错误信息 |
组件示例
- 连接数据库:数据库文件 "./res/1234.db",数据库类型 SQLite,返回值数据库对象数据库对象——请根据实际情况进行选择数据库类型
- 插入数据:插入语句 "insert into groupList(id, groupName, groupMembCnt) values(7,7,0)",数据库对象数据库对象,返回值执行结果执行结果——请根据实际情况进行选择数据库类型
- 输出日志:日志执行结果
- 查询数据:查询语句 "select from groupList where id = 7",数据库对象数据库对象,返回值*数据库数据库——请根据实际情况输入查询语句
- 输出日志:日志数据库
- 关闭数据库:数据库对象数据库对象,返回值执行结果执行结果1
- 输出日志:日志执行结果1
- 运行结果:在数据库指定位置插入数据、查询数据并在日志面板依次输出结果
注意事项
- 数据库相关操作的组件可以不添加到此组件中,选择数据库对象即可调用对应数据库。